John can complete a paper route in 20 minutes. Steve can complete the same route in 30 minutes. How long will it take to complete the route if they worked together?
----------------
John DATA:
Time = 20 min/job ; Rate = 1/20 job/min
---------------
Steve DATA:
Time = 30 min/job ; Rate = 1/30 job/min
----------------
Together DATA:
Time = x min/job ; Rate = 1/x job/min
-----------------
EQUATION:
rate + rate = together rate
1/20 + 1/30 = 1/x
(30+20)/600 = 1/x
50/600
5/60 = 1/x
x = 60/5 = 12 minutes (time for this to do the job together)
